   1. Determine project risks
   2. Monitor and control project risks
   3. Assess risk management outcomes
   Identify, document and analyse risks, in consultation
    with stakeholders and higher project authority
   Use established risk management techniques &
    tools, within delegated authority, to
    ◦ analyse risks,
    ◦ assess options
    ◦ recommend preferred risk approaches
   Develop risk management plans, secure agreement of
    stakeholders and communicate plans
   Establish designated risk management processes
    and procedures
   personal experience
   subject matter experts
   conducting or supervising qualitative and/or
    quantitative
   risk analysis,
    ◦   schedule simulation – using multiple Gantt charts
    ◦   decision analysis
    ◦   contingency planning – what if?
    ◦   alternative strategy development – what if?
    ◦   using specialist risk analysis tools

   communication with stakeholders, dispute
    resolution & modification procedures
   implementation of risk control trigger mechanisms
   measurement of actual progress against planned
    milestones –
    ◦ remember our baselines (or starting point)?
   recording and reporting of major variance
    ◦ how far are we from the baseline?
   setting key milestones
    ◦ If we have reached this milestone how are our risks?
   Manage using established project & risk
    management plans to ensure achievement of
    objectives
   Monitor progress against project plans to
    ◦ identify variances
    ◦ recommend responses
   Implement agreed
    ◦ risk responses
    ◦ modify plans to reflect changing
   We used the risk assessment table
   For what purpose?
   Priorities??? Judgements????
   Review project outcomes to determine
    effectiveness of risk management processes
    and procedures
   Identify & document
    ◦ risk issues and
    ◦ recommend improvements
    ◦ pass on to higher project authority for application
      in future projects
